내 하위 도메인 test.example.com
을 다른 하위 도메인으로 리디렉션하고 싶습니다 www.example.com
. 아래 코드를 추가 routes.php
했지만 작동하지 않는 것 같습니다.
Route::group(array('domain' => '{test}.example.com'), function() {
Route::get('/', function($test) {
return Redirect::to('http://www.example.com');
});
});
test.example.com
내 브라우저에 입력 할 때로 리디렉션되지 않습니다 www.example.com
. 누군가 내가 이것을 고칠 수있는 제안이 있습니까?
아직 하위 도메인 경로를 사용하지 않았지만 시도해보십시오.
Route::group(array('domain' => '{test}.example.com', 'before' => 'tomaindomain');
Route::filter('tomaindomain', function()
{
return Redirect::to('SomeDomain.com');
});
전체 하위 도메인에만 경로 필터를 적용했습니다 . 리디렉션 $test
하기 "test"
전에 와일드 카드를 제거하거나 같음을 확인할 수 있습니다. Route 그룹 내에서 if 문 내에서 리디렉션 요청을 반환 할 수 있다고 생각했지만 테스트하지는 않았습니다.
이 기사는 인터넷에서 수집됩니다. 재 인쇄 할 때 출처를 알려주십시오.
침해가 발생한 경우 연락 주시기 바랍니다[email protected] 삭제
몇 마디 만하겠습니다